The China Medical Board (CMB) Young Nursing Faculty Research Fund is one of the national projects recognized by Central South University. The Fund will provide $5600 annually to the CMB Nursing Consortium of eight colleges and universities from 2014 to 2016. Each institution will have 1 or 2 research projects approved for the funds.
Xiang Ya Nursing School Management Committee has decided that an additional fund will be set up by the School to encourage more participation in the CMB program with the following guidance.
I. Eligibility
1. The Fund only applies to in-service teaching and research fellows at Xiangya School of Nursing, Central South University.
2. The two recipients of the additional funding must have received the funds from CMB in the same year.
II. Requirements for the Use of Funding and Deliverables
1. Funds awarded by Xiangya School of Nursing must be dedicated to the specific needs of the faculty member to carry out research of the proposed project. The funded projects must be budgeted in strict compliance with the "Regulation of Research Funds of Central South University".
2. Recipients of the funds shall submit a copy of the funded project application to the relevant office for archive and report on the progress of implementation at the end of November of the second year after application.
3. Recipients of the funds are required to publish at least one SCI/SSCI or CSSCI paper within 2-4 years (the applicant must be the lead author with Xiangya School of Nursing, Central South University).
4. The sponsored faculty members shall work to apply for international projects (including the National Natural Science Foundation of China, National Social Science Foundation of China and Ministry of Education projects) recognized by Central South University.
III. Grant Payments
The actual payment of the additional funding will be of the same amount as the payment awarded by the CMB program.
IV. The funding program applies to the young nursing faculty from Xiangya School of Nursing, Central South University that are awarded by the CMB program between June 1, 2014, and August 1, 2016.
